WebDec 31, 2024 · Remote Sensing and GIS are essential tools in spatial biology. Remote Sensing provides global environmental data at different spatial resolutions over time, such as vegetation indexes or land/sea surface temperature. These data can be analyzed in a spatial context using tools from GIS.
